Output 66a3c3b867a3653012b5acd0c90fae231fe81439d0a710e2ffc0669b680783d6:3

value
195968220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95ec0aef9b6f106c0d680cdd6a792a929e123965 OP_EQUAL
address
MMZsgYmWZhWvkSYBaFJiJDHAh1ZKvp8Tyf
transaction
66a3c3b867a3653012b5acd0c90fae231fe81439d0a710e2ffc0669b680783d6
spent
true